Project Summary
We undertook a study on how model making techniques and material can emphasise or illustrate specific design choices and concepts. Our subject was Virginia Kerridge's House in Country, located in New South Wales (NSW), Australia. Prior to developing a plan for the model, we underwent several material experimentations, many of which didn't progress anywhere. However, some saw potential, for instance the process of gluing sand onto the walls of the plaster mold, to replicate the appearance of a rock once the plaster has set. This process was used in the robust stereotomic forms of the project. We then identified stark constrasts of themes throughout the project. These themes were represented and emphasised through different material types and model making techniques.
